Unger Stingray shines all around

* Unger-Stingray-ISSA-winner.jpgUnger was presented with the Innovation Award at the international cleaning trade fair ISSA/Interclean North America recently. The Unger Stingray indoor window cleaning system managed to impress the jury and won the coveted award in the Supplies & Accessories category.

With a total of 50 cleaning companies registering their products for the Innovation Awards this year, the competition was challenging across all categories.

A distinguished expert jury made up of distributors, construction companies and in-house service providers judged every product on its forward-thinking potential, giving particular consideration to profitability and safety aspects, as well as innovative features, quality and productivity.

The jury chose Unger Stingray as the outstanding innovation in the Supplies & Accessories category based on its unique advantages that make cleaning indoor glass, mirror and other washable surfaces simpler and more efficient.

The Unger Stingray allows cleaning personnel to work simpler, faster, safer and more efficiently...

Cleaning indoor glass using traditional sprayer and a cloth can be time-consuming and labour intensive, especially in areas with lots of internal glass surfaces that have to be kept spotless at all times, such as offices, hotels, restaurants and shopping centres. Using ladders or climbing chairs to clean at height can also be risky and require rearranging furniture and equipment for access.

Unger Stingray easily solves these issues and offers a perfect solution to all indoor glass cleaning needs.?

According to the 'Indoor window cleaning time and consumption study', conducted by the hygiene consultant Hyco Mück, the Stingray allows you to clean 25% faster compared to traditional sprayer and a cloth method thanks to its one step 'apply & clean' design. Its enclosed sprayer applies the glass cleaner directly to surface, eliminating overspray and drips, so there is no risk of airborne chemical inhalation and no need to spend extra time on covering up nearby items or cleaning up the mess.

At a push of a button, the Stingray pump dispenses a single shot of professional glass cleaner with 3M Scotchgard protection, its precise application allows you to clean brilliantly, control costs and minimise waste, using 39% less chemical!

With its highly intuitive design, the Stingray is simple and easy to use, with minimal training required even for your least experienced staff. This means that surface cleaning at heights of up to 4m (13ft) can now be safely carried out by in-house teams on a daily basis, reducing risks and costs whilst increasing building cleanliness and customer satisfaction.
